Pop Culture Boyfriend List

I have an easy question today, if you could date ANY fictional male from television or movies, who would it be and why?

Here's my list:


Jack Foley from Out of Sight. OMG, a thief who has the bad sense to fall in love with a Federal Marshal. I adore Clooney in this movie. He's smart, wily and just can't seem to help himself. His chemistry with Jennifer Lopez is sublime.


Speaking of Clooney, who doesn't love Dr. Doug Ross from ER? A bad boy pediatric surgeon who loves the ladies and the babies. I adored him, and frankly, still do. Clooney is always mesmerizing on screen, but almost never more than when he was playing Doug.

Dr. Owen Hunt from Grey's Anatomy. Continuing with my doctor fetish, who doesn't love McArmy? With his tortured past, his steadfast love for Christina Yang, and frankly his delicious bod, what's not to love? My only regret is that they make him talk with an American accent. Because Kevin McKidd's true Scottish accent just makes me want to hand him my panties.

What's not to love about James Ford? Sawyer spent all of LOST captivating me. He's surly, selfish, and in the end, an incredibly loyal and true friend who found love in the arms of Juliet. Sawyer popped off the screen in the pilot of the show and never stopped captivating my attention or my salacious thoughts.


Tim Riggins from Friday Night Lights. OK, I confessed yesterday that I love me some Taylor Kitsch. But here's the thing, he's not just a pretty face, but the boy can also act. He's moved Tim Riggins from town bad boy/fuck up to a genuinely good human being and really good boyfriend. Plus, the producers of FNL are smart enough to give dirty old women like me a gratuitous shirt off scene in almost every episode.

So there you have it, my pop culture boyfriends. Who are yours?
